Meaning

Definitions

adjective

  1. Constituting an imitation

    “{'source': 'Archibald Alison', 'text': 'the mimic warfare of the opera stage'}”

noun

  1. Someone who mimics (especially an actor or actress)

verb

  1. Imitate (a person or manner), especially for satirical effect

    “The actor mimicked the President very accurately”
